Wireless Power is a South African startup that is currently in the process of developing a wireless charger for drones that will harvest power directly from electromagnetic fields. This will allow drones the ability to fly continuously without needing to land for charging. The platform was launched back in February…

German software giant SAP has been sucked into the corruption vortex that has engulfed South Africa’s President Jacob Zuma and his infamous benefactors, the Gupta family. The tech firm launched a probe into allegations SAP South Africa paid kickbacks in 2015 to a Gupta-linked company to secure contracts with state-owned businesses SAP has since suspended four executives…

China has openly outlined plans to become a world-leader in artificial intelligence by 2025, laying down a challenge to U.S. dominance in the sector amid heightened international tensions over military applications of the technology. China released a national AI development plan late on Thursday, aiming to grow the country’s core…

Yesterday, Tuesday, the African Development Bank (AfDB) signed an agreement with Islamic Development Bank to partner on USD$2 billion in project financing for renewable energy, health, food security and other key initiatives in Africa. Each partner will contribute $1 billion over the next three years to support economic transformation on…
